Spoiler alert:
An "Italian" family gets together to deal with their father who has dementia and can't remember the recipe for Sugo (a basic five ingredient dish). The plot hole that you can drive a highway full of tractor trailers through is that this "family" has cell phones and computers and is not capable of looking up a recipe that consists of two cans of crushes tomatoes, garlic, olive oil, onion, fresh basil, and a little salt.
Other than this taking place during Christmas it is not really a Christmas movie.
This is a typical Hallmark movie without an actual good story line or even a mediocre one.
I would recommend skipping this one if Hallmark ever decides to show it again.
